Output 63595a02c4f286edf88be00076b126e938f2402f56e045ff13ccc58b050a3e90:7

value
1925071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b284413bc2a606e0ca24e649806eaa02e82217a OP_EQUAL
address
38YQqf3A8L5x8WcEVFuptL3w1Puic6s12V
transaction
63595a02c4f286edf88be00076b126e938f2402f56e045ff13ccc58b050a3e90
spent
true